Heading into tonight’s NASCAR race in Atlanta, the Nationwide Series points standings were still topped by Chase Elliott, while Regan Smith, who led for much of the 2014 season, was thirteen points behind in second place. Ty Dillon was in third place, thirty points back, while former Sprint Cup driver Elliott Sadler was forty-two points behind and Brian Scott rounded out the top five at fifty-one points back.

Tonight’s NASCAR Nationwide race tonight at Atlanta was won by Kevin Harvick. The next race on the Nationwide Series schedule is the Virginia529 College Savings 250 on Saturday night September 5th at Richmond International Speedway.
